Pentane Dione Market Size
The Global Pentane Dione Market size was USD 0.24 Billion in 2024 and is projected to remain stable at USD 0.24 Billion in 2025, further maintaining USD 0.24 Billion by 2034. This reflects a minimal growth rate with a CAGR of 0.11% during the forecast period [2025-2034]. The market demonstrates balanced demand where pharmaceuticals contribute around 42%, food & beverage nearly 38%, and chemical synthesis nearly 20%, highlighting steady usage across multiple industries with specific applications.

Pentane Dione Market Trends
The Pentane Dione Market is witnessing consistent growth, driven by rising usage in chemical synthesis, pharmaceuticals, and industrial applications. Over 45% of demand is generated from the pharmaceutical and specialty chemicals sector, highlighting its critical role in drug formulations and intermediate production. Around 30% of consumption is observed in the polymer and resin industry, where pentane dione acts as a key building block for advanced materials. In coatings and adhesives, nearly 15% share is recorded due to its strong bonding and stabilizing properties. Moreover, over 10% demand comes from the agrochemical sector, where it is used for formulation of pesticides and fertilizers. The growing preference for high-purity pentane dione grades is also evident, as more than 60% of end-users opt for refined and specialty-grade variants to meet regulatory and quality standards. The rising emphasis on sustainable chemical production methods is pushing approximately 25% of manufacturers to adopt greener processes in pentane dione production.
